AZ-LITE
AZ-LITE is a low-calorie (1 K/cal per gramme)
randomly bonded polymer of dextrose, which allows food manufacturers
to replace all or part of the sugar in a product formulation. This
means manufacturers can produce a range of healthy products that
taste as good as their standard range.
AZ-LITE has a low Glycaemic Index, which means it is suitable for
products being developed for diabetics and Atkins diet followers.
And with a slightly higher viscosity than sugar, low fat products
including AZ-LITE will have a fuller texture and better mouthfeel.
AZ-LITE is also well tolerated during digestion, which means food
products including this high value ingredient do not need to carry
any laxative warning labels – unlike with the sugar alcohols. |
